Ingredients for chicken caesar salad

Here’s what you’ll need to make this delicious dish:

  • Boneless, Skinless Chicken Breasts: Use about 3-4 chicken breasts depending on your crowd size; they add protein and heartiness.

  • Romaine Lettuce: Fresh romaine gives that satisfying crunch; look for crisp leaves without any browning.

  • Parmesan Cheese: Opt for freshly grated Parmesan for a stronger flavor; it’s far superior to the pre-packaged stuff.

  • Croutons: Store-bought or homemade, croutons add texture; feel free to get creative with flavors.

  • Caesar Dressing: A good-quality Caesar dressing ties everything together; consider making your own if you’re feeling adventurous.

For the Sauce:

  • Lemon Juice: Freshly squeezed lemon juice brightens up all flavors; don’t skimp on this zesty ingredient.

  • Garlic: Minced garlic adds depth; choose fresh cloves for maximum punch.

Recipe preparation

How to Make chicken caesar salad

Follow these simple steps to prepare this delicious dish:

Step 1: Preheat Your Grill

Start by preheating your grill to medium-high heat. If you don’t have a grill handy, you can always use a skillet or an oven—whatever floats your culinary boat!

Step 2: Season the Chicken

While the grill heats up, season those lovely chicken breasts with salt and pepper. You can add other spices if you’re feeling bold—maybe some paprika or Italian seasoning.

Step 3: Grill the Chicken

Place the seasoned chicken breasts on the grill and cook them for about 6-7 minutes per side or until they reach an internal temperature of 165°F (74°C). Juicy chicken is key here!

Step 4: Prep Your Greens

While waiting for the chicken to work its magic, wash and chop your romaine lettuce into bite-sized pieces. Place it in a large bowl where all that deliciousness will come together.

Step 5: Create Your Dressing

In a small bowl, whisk together Caesar dressing, freshly squeezed lemon juice, and minced garlic. This mixture will coat your salad beautifully.

Step 6: Assemble Your Salad

Once your chicken has cooled slightly after grilling (because nobody likes molten lava chicken), slice it into strips. Toss it with romaine lettuce, croutons, Parmesan cheese, and drizzle that divine dressing over everything!

Serve immediately! Transfer it all onto plates and enjoy every crunchy bite topped with that creamy dressing.

Storing & Reheating

Store leftover chicken caesar salad in an airtight container in the fridge for up to three days. To reheat, warm the chicken separately in a skillet and then combine it back with fresh greens just before serving.

Can I prepare chicken caesar salad in advance?

Yes, you can prepare chicken caesar salad in advance! To maintain freshness, keep components separate until serving. Store grilled chicken, lettuce, croutons, and dressing in airtight containers. When you’re ready to serve, simply combine everything in a large bowl and toss. This method ensures that your salad remains crisp and flavorful without becoming soggy before mealtime.

Chicken Caesar Salad

5 Stars 4 Stars 3 Stars 2 Stars 1 Star

No reviews

Savor the classic Chicken Caesar Salad, where crunchy romaine lettuce meets juicy grilled chicken and a creamy, tangy dressing. Perfect for summer barbecues or cozy nights in, this refreshing dish offers a delightful mix of textures and flavors. Quick to prepare and easy to customize, it’s an ideal choice for casual meals or elegant gatherings.

  • Total Time: 30 minutes
  • Yield: Serves 4

Ingredients

Scale
  • 4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ts (about 1.5 lbs)
  • 6 cups romaine lettuce, chopped
  • 1 cup freshly grated Parmesan cheese
  • 2 cups croutons
  • ½ cup Caesar dressing
  • 2 tbsp lemon juice (freshly squeezed)
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ced

Instructions

  1. Preheat grill to medium-high heat or use a skillet/oven as an alternative.
  2. Season chicken breasts with salt and pepper (add other spices if desired).
  3. Grill chicken for 6-7 minutes on each side until internal temperature reaches 165°F (74°C). Allow to cool and slice into strips.
  4. In a large bowl, combine chopped romaine lettuce and sliced chicken.
  5. Whisk together Caesar dressing, lemon juice, and minced garlic in a small bowl; drizzle over salad mixture.
  6. Toss in croutons and Parmesan cheese before serving.
